      Attention please! (Clears his throat).

      Seeing that the Pixelfed.social server was receiving spam and scam accounts, I decided to switch server. Imagine my surprise when I discovered... I couldn't. You can't migrate a Pixelfed.social profile to another instance. Apparently, this has been the case for over a year, by other complaints I've seen.

      The lead developer has said something like they're working on fixing it, but it's been like this for a while...

      I asked @pixelfed for an explanation several days ago. They've posted things, but they haven't answered to me.

      Meanwhile, they've disabled one of the main features of the Fediverse on the largest (and "official") #Pixelfed server.

      In other words, they're holding all their users hostage, which goes against the philosophy of the #Fediverse.

      What's more, Pixelfed has a function to export your data. However, exporting posts always fails.

      I thought, well, at least I can import the people I follow. Nope, because the only import tool they've designed is one for importing your Instagram account. Disabled on the main Pixelfed.social server, by the way.

      I even started to think it was because they were one version behind the server I wanted to move to (which would be strange, since it's the main server).

      Well, no, they have the same version. But you can only migrate your account INTO Pixelfed.social, not the other way, OUT of Pixelfed.social. That makes the whole thing crystal clear to me.

      In short: NEVER create an account on Pixelfed.social, or you'll be held hostage. I recommend another servers (Luzeed, Fotolibre, for example). And there's also @vernissage for sharing photos.

      You can all follow me again at this account: @andrewblasco@luzeed.org. Because of course, without account migration, you lose all your followers 🤷🏽♂️
